ECTS
4 crédits
Composante
Collège Sciences et Technologies pour l’Energie et l’Environnement (STEE)
Volume horaire
39h
Description
Ce cours a pour objectif de faire découvrir à l’apprenant la syntaxe du langage C et de développer des programmes avancés à l’aide de structures de données.
Références bibliographiques et sitographiques :
https://openclassrooms.com/fr/courses/19980-apprenez-a-programmer-en-c
Objectifs
- Développer un programme informatique en langage C.
- Concevoir un programme à l’aide d’une structure de donnée telle que la liste chainée, la pile et la file.
- Comprendre les enjeux de l’utilisation de la mémoire d’une machine par un programme.
Heures d'enseignement
- Programmation C - CMCours Magistral15h
- Programmation C - TDTravaux Dirigés12h
- Programmation C - TPTravaux Pratique12h
Pré-requis obligatoires
L1 NEC Programmation 2 impérative
Contrôle des connaissances
Évaluation continue intégrale (ECI) 100%
Compétences visées
Bloc 1 |
C1.1 Concevoir et modéliser des programmes et des systèmes informatiques |
Compétent |
C1.3 Programmer des logiciels et des systèmes informatiques |
Compétent | |
C1.4 Tester et déployer des logiciels et les systèmes informatiques |
Compétent | |
Bloc 2 |
C2.1 Concevoir des structures de données |
Compétent |
C2.4 Analyser les données et produire de l'information |
Compétent |